9ZXL1251EKILF - Renesas Electronics

Description: The 9ZXL1251E is a second-generation, enhanced performance DB1200ZL differential buffer. The part is a pin-compatible upgrade to the 9ZXL1251A, while offering much improved phase jitter performance and increased system security features. A fixed external feedback maintains low drift for critical QPI/UPI applications.
